2025银行卡二要素接口权威指南:原理、应用与对接示例
2025-08-07
在数字经济与金融科技深度融合的2025年,银行卡二要素接口——通过实时核验姓名与银行卡号的一致性——已从基础验证工具跃升为金融安全的战略基础设施。据银联数据监测,该接口日均调用量突破9.8亿次,在支付风控、信贷审批等场景中贡献了超40%的初级风险拦截率。
一、技术原理:从数据匹配到隐私保护的三重进化
银行卡二要素接口的核心在于建立银行卡号与开户人姓名的精准映射,其技术实现依托三大体系:
银联跨行验证系统
通过银联核心交换节点直连发卡行,实时核验卡号与姓名在银行系统中的匹配状态,验证成功率达99.5%以上。部分银行(如招行、建行)开放专用接口,允许查询开户预留姓名。
动态路由容灾机制
主流服务商部署多运营商冗余通道,当某通道响应延迟>500ms时自动切换路由,保障99.95% SLA可用性。
国密级隐私保护
采用TLS 1.3+SM4双重加密传输,2025年新增联邦学习支持——用户明文数据不出本地服务器即可完成验证,符合《数据安全法》第32条“最小必要原则”。
合规红线:根据央行2025年新规,所有接口返回码需明确区分业务结果(如01一致/02不一致)与系统错误(如104参数异常),且单日同卡号核验超10次将触发风控拦截。
二、核心场景:行业落地价值图谱
1. 金融风控:合规与损失防控的双重刚需
中原银行采购案例显示,其支付系统集成二要素核验(0.035元/次)与人像比对服务(0.26元/次),构建四层验证矩阵,使信贷欺诈率下降58%。某头部支付平台接入后,错误卡号拦截率提升38%,因信息不符导致的交易纠纷下降72%。
2. 电商反作弊:扼制黑产的利器
社区团购平台通过预核验用户银行卡状态(拦截空号/停机卡),年节省营销成本超2000万元。羊毛党账号注册成功率从12.7%降至1.3%。
3. 政务与医疗:公共服务效率革命
政务:深圳社保系统集成银行卡二要素接口,实现退休金发放账户的自动核验,人工审核量减少83%
医疗:在线挂号平台实时核验患者银行卡,遏制号贩子冒用身份囤号,某三甲医院专家号黄牛订单下降67%
4. 高并发场景:弹性架构的稳定性标杆
游戏充值高峰期的并发请求量可达300万次/小时。网易易盾的异步队列+自动重试机制,在运营商侧临时故障时仍返回兜底结果,错误率压至0.5%以下。
三、技术集成实战:Python示例与高频避坑指南
代码示例(数脉 API)
```
#!/usr/bin/python
# -*- coding: utf-8 -*-
import time
import hashlib
import requests
url = "https://api.shumaidata.com/v4/bankcard2/check"
appid = "数脉分配给你的appid"
appsecurity = "数脉分配给你的appsecurity"
timestamp = int(time.time() * 1000)
newSign = "{}&{}&{}".format(appid,timestamp,appsecurity)
sign = hashlib.md5(newSign.encode("utf8")).hexdigest()
name = "姓名"
bankcard = "卡号"
data = {"appid":appid,"timestamp":timestamp,"sign":sign,"name":name,"bankcard":bankcard}
response = requests.get(url,params=data)
print (response.text)
```
相关资讯
2023-07-28
2025-06-03
2021-07-25
2021-07-30
2023-11-15
2025-07-30
2022-05-13
2023-11-17
2023-05-06
2022-02-25